Hopper window installation involves replacing or upgrading existing hopper windows or adding new ones to a property. These windows are designed to open inward from the bottom, providing easy access for ventilation and cleaning. The installation process typically includes removing the old window, preparing the opening, and fitting the new hopper window securely to ensure proper operation. Skilled service providers can handle various types of hopper windows, whether for renovation projects or new construction, ensuring they are properly sealed and functional.

Properties that often benefit from hopper window installation include basements, cellar areas, and spaces where ventilation is essential but traditional windows may not be suitable. Commercial buildings, garages, and some residential homes with limited wall space may also use hopper windows for natural light and fresh air. These windows are particularly useful in areas where security, weather resistance, and ease of use are priorities, making them a versatile option for various property types.

What are hopper windows? Hopper windows are a type of window that swings inward from the bottom, allowing for easy ventilation and access. They are often used in basements and areas where space is limited.
Can hopper window installation be customized to fit existing openings? Yes, local contractors can often customize hopper window sizes and styles to match existing window openings or specific design preferences.
What materials are commonly used for hopper windows? Hopper windows are typically made from materials such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ood, each offering different benefits in durability and appearance.
Are hopper windows suitable for basement spaces? Yes, hopper windows are frequently installed in basements due to their ability to provide ventilation while maintaining security and space efficiency.
